Expansion and Exemptions SECURE Act 2.0 expanded the LTPT employee rules of the original 2019 SECURE Act to cover employer-sponsored 403(b) plans and reduced the three-year period to a two-year period, so that now any employees who have worked at least 500 hours (but no more than 999 hours) annually for two consecutive years (and have reached age 21 by the end of that two-year period) must be permitted to contribute to a retirement plan.
